SL/R129: Overjoyed new 1998 SL500 owner
When I lower the top the latch on the driver's side makes a loud snap when it releases. Is this normal, or is the latch hanging up? Also, when I get on the gas from a stop or let off there is a sort of click that sounds like it's coming from under the car.
Any thoughts ?
Thanks.
Steve



